JOB TITLEDirector
- Commercial Analytics
Responsible for creating an integrated view of the commercial funnel-from pipeline to wins to revenue to receipts-and translating the visibility into actionable insights that improve performance. Operates at the intersection of strategy and execution, building scalable dashboards and data infrastructure while shaping how the commercial organization prioritizes, measures, and drives growth.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ONSThis class specification lists the major duties and requirements of the job and is not all-inclusive. Incumbent(s) may be expected to perform job-related duties other than those contained in this document and may be required to have specific job-related knowledge and skills.
- Plans, organizes, administers, develops, and evaluates the activities of assigned staff.
- Defines and manages a holistic commercial performance framework across pipeline, wins, revenue, and receipts.
- Analyzes how sales activity translates into financial outcomes including pipeline progression and conversion, wins/bookings to revenue realization, and drivers of revenue growth and margin.
- Provides insight into customer behavior, segmentation, pricing, and service mix to guide commercial focus. Identifies performance gaps, growth opportunities and execution risks and delivers clear recommendations to leadership.
- Establishes a scalable reporting architecture that supports both leadership decision-making and frontline execution; builds executive dashboards.
- Standardizes KPIs, and reporting governance across the commercial funnel.
- Strengthens data infrastructure, quality, pipeline hygiene, and integration across CRM, ERP, and Billing/receipt systems.
- Develops an analytical approach and establishes a roadmap to improve visibility in receipts and revenue.
- Supports territory planning, segmentation, and resource allocation decisions.
- Aligns commercial analytics with Finance planning, budgeting, and revenue processes; improves forecasting accuracy through stronger pipeline visibility and leading indicators.
- Partners across Commercial, Finance, Operations, and IT to align data, priorities and execution.
